The operating flow

From staffing request to crew-ready

A repeatable workflow for every role, every vessel and every agency relationship.

01

Request

Capture the role, department, vessel, headcount and embarkation date.

02

Assign

Route the requisition to one or more approved agency partners.

03

Match

Review candidate profiles, maritime experience and role fit in context.

04

Review

Share shortlists, request feedback and record decisions without losing the trail.

05

Clear

Track passport, medical, STCW and other readiness documents with expiry visibility.

06

Embark

Confirm placement, dates and financial outcomes for a clean handover.

Questions from cruise lines

Designed for complex, multi-partner operations

Can Bridge95 manage multiple vessels and departments?

Yes. Fleet, vessel, department and rank structures can be kept together while each requisition remains tied to the exact operational need.

How do we assign vacancies to agencies?

Create or import a staffing request, select approved partners and track submissions and feedback against that request.

Can the original staffing email remain available?

Yes. The request can retain its source communication and extracted details so the team can verify the operational context at any time.

Can finance and compliance work from the same record?

Yes. Documents, status, placement dates and agreed fee context remain connected to the candidate and requisition workflow.
